Vim 9.2
Vim 9.2 Bu araştırma, konunun önemini ve potansiyel etkisini inceleyerek konuyu derinlemesine inceliyor. Core Co — Mewayz İşletme İşletim Sistemi.
Mewayz Team
Editorial Team
Vim 9.2, efsanevi metin düzenleyicinin önemli bir sürümüdür; performans iyileştirmeleri, geliştirilmiş Vim9script sözdizimi ve onu geliştiriciler için her zamankinden daha güçlü kılan gelişmiş eklenti özellikleri sunar. İster deneyimli bir Vim kullanıcısı olun, ister Vim'i ilk kez keşfediyor olun, Vim 9.2'nin neler sunduğunu anlamak, onu geliştirme iş akışınıza nasıl entegre edeceğinize karar vermenize yardımcı olur.
Vim 9.2 Nedir ve Modern Geliştiriciler İçin Neden Önemlidir?
Vim, 1991'den bu yana geliştirici üretkenliğinin temel taşı olmuştur ve Vim 9.2, çağdaş yazılım mühendisliğinin taleplerini karşılayarak bu mirası sürdürmektedir. Artımlı ancak anlamlı bir güncelleme olarak yayınlanan Vim 9.2, Vim 9.0'da sunulan devrim niteliğindeki Vim9script dilini temel alarak daha hızlı komut dosyası yürütme, daha temiz sözdizimi ve modern geliştiricilerin komut dosyası oluşturma ve otomasyon hakkındaki düşünceleriyle daha iyi uyumluluk sunar.
Bu sürümün önemi teknik ayarlamaların ötesine geçiyor. Bu, Vim'in aktif olarak korunduğunun ve gelişmeye devam ettiğinin sinyalini vererek, uzak sunuculardan yerel iş istasyonlarına kadar her yerde çalışan, hafif, klavyeye dayalı bir düzenleyici isteyen geliştiriciler için güvenilir, uzun vadeli bir seçim haline getiriyor. Karmaşık, çok ortamlı projeleri yöneten ekipler için Vim 9.2'nin güvenilirliği gerçek bir rekabet avantajıdır.
Vim 9.2'deki Temel Yeni Özellikler Nelerdir?
Vim 9.2, farklı beceri seviyelerindeki geliştiricilerin yararlı bulacağı çeşitli iyileştirmelerle birlikte gelir. İşte bu sürümde öne çıkanların bir dökümü:
Geliştirilmiş Vim9script performansı: Vim9script ile derlenen komut dosyaları, eski Vimscript'ten önemli ölçüde daha hızlı yürütülür; Vim 9.2, karmaşık işlemler ve büyük kod tabanları üzerindeki yükü azaltmak için derleyiciyi geliştirir.
Geliştirilmiş tür kontrolü: Vim9script'in katı tür sistemi genişletildi, çalışma zamanından ziyade derleme zamanında daha fazla hata yakalandı, bu da hata ayıklama süresini azalttı ve eklenti güvenilirliğini artırdı.
Daha iyi terminal entegrasyonu: Terminal arabellek özelliği, Vim'in düzenleme ortamı ile yerleşik terminal oturumları arasında daha sorunsuz etkileşim için güncellemeler aldı; bu, editörden ayrılmadan test paketlerini çalıştırmak veya komutlar oluşturmak için kullanışlıdır.
💡 DID YOU KNOW?
Mewayz replaces 8+ business tools in one platform
CRM · Invoicing · HR · Projects · Booking · eCommerce · POS · Analytics. Free forever plan available.
Ücretsiz Başla →İyileştirilmiş açılır menü davranışı: Otomatik tamamlama açılır pencereleri ve kayan pencereler artık farklı terminal emülatörlerinde daha öngörülebilir şekilde işleniyor ve standart dışı kurulumlarda kullanıcıları etkileyen uzun süredir devam eden uç durum hatalarını kapatıyor.
Genişletilmiş eklenti API'si: Eklenti yazarları için yeni işlevler ve geliştirilmiş belgeler, Vim'in çekirdeğiyle derinlemesine bütünleşen uzantılar oluşturmayı kolaylaştırarak performanstan ödün vermeden daha zengin geliştirici araçlarına olanak tanır.
Vim9script Eklentilerin Yazılma Şeklini Nasıl Değiştirir?
Vim 9.x serisinin en önemli yönlerinden biri Vim9script'tir ve Vim 9.2 onu daha da olgun hale getirir. Geleneksel Vimscript satır satır yorumlanıyordu, bu da karmaşık eklentileri yavaşlatıyor ve bakımını zorlaştırıyordu. Vim9script derlenmiş bir yaklaşım sunarak Python'a ve editör eklentilerinde yaygın olarak kullanılan diğer kodlama dillerine rakip olabilecek yürütme hızları sağladı.
Pratik anlamda bu, eklenti yazarlarının, kullanıcılar gecikme yaşamadan daha iddialı araçlar (dil sunucusu protokol istemcileri, gerçek zamanlı linterler, gelişmiş proje yönetimi uzantıları) yazabileceği anlamına gelir. Sözdizimi ayrıca Python, JavaScript veya TypeScript'ten gelen geliştiriciler için daha temiz ve daha tanıdık olup, Vim eklenti ekosistemine katkıda bulunmanın önündeki engeli azaltır.
"Vim9script yalnızca bir optimizasyon değil; geliştiricilerin hem hızlı hem de geniş ölçekte bakımı yapılabilir düzenleyici uzantıları oluşturmasına olanak tanıyan Vim eklentilerinin ne olabileceğinin yeniden tasavvurudur."
Vim 9.2, Profesyonel Gelişim Ekipleri için Neovim ile Nasıl Karşılaştırılır?
Vim ve Neovim sorusu, geliştiricilerin sıklıkla tartıştığı bir konudur ve Vim 9.2, karşılaştırmayı her zamankinden daha incelikli hale getiriyor. Neovim, Lua tabanlı eklenti ekosistemi ve yerleşik LSP desteğiyle dikkat çekti, ancak Vim 9.2 kendi güçlü yönleriyle karşı çıkıyor: daha geniş platform uyumluluğu, daha muhafazakar bir sürüm
Streamline Your Business with Mewayz
Mewayz brings 207 business modules into one platform — CRM, invoicing, project management, and more. Join 138,000+ users who simplified their workflow.
Start Free Today →Related Posts
Try Mewayz Free
All-in-one platform for CRM, invoicing, projects, HR & more. No credit card required.
Bunun gibi daha fazla makale alın
Haftalık iş ipuçları ve ürün güncellemeleri. Sonsuza kadar özgür.
Abone oldunuz!
Start managing your business smarter today
Join 30,000+ businesses. Free forever plan · No credit card required.
Ready to put this into practice?
Join 30,000+ businesses using Mewayz. Free forever plan — no credit card required.
Ücretsiz Denemeyi Başlat →İlgili makaleler
Hacker News
Dosya Sistemleri Bir An Yaşıyor
Mar 7, 2026
Hacker News
Kaybolan Sekreter Vakası
Mar 7, 2026
Hacker News
Heroku'dan Magic Container'lara Geçiş
Mar 7, 2026
Hacker News
Tinnitus Uykuyla Bağlantılıdır
Mar 7, 2026
Hacker News
Ernst Mach'ın Otoportresi (1886)
Mar 7, 2026
Hacker News
Oğlum, Fediverse hakkında yanılmışım
Mar 7, 2026
Harekete geçmeye hazır mısınız?
Mewayz ücretsiz denemenizi bugün başlatın
Hepsi bir arada iş platformu. Kredi kartı gerekmez.
Ücretsiz Başla →14-day free trial · No credit card · Cancel anytime